Secondly, we want to let you know that the IEC is healthy and continuing to move forward! We are still holding all our events and programs - but are adapting them to be online experiences. For the Harriet Stephenson Business Plan Competition, we are holding the Semi-Finals Fast Pitch & Tradeshow on an online format, where you will be able to participate just as much as when the event was in person.

The Finals & Awards event is still planned to be held in person- at The Collective on May 29th (4-7pm). We are making plans to move the event online if need be, so please stay in touch with us for updates! 

Our other programs, such as RAMP.Up and the Jones Progress Awards are continuing with virtual modifications, but there are no changes to their core activities. Every Seattle University student, staff, and faculty member has SU Zoom and Teams accounts and we’re exploring all options for digital connections.
